Viktor Froholdt is attracting attention in the European market. The 19-year-old Danish central midfielder is on the list of players being tracked by several elite clubs, with Chelsea among the sides closely monitoring his development.
The London club’s interest could gain fresh momentum in the next summer transfer window, especially if there are changes in the English team’s midfield, namely with a possible departure of Enzo Fernández. For now, Froholdt continues to establish himself at FC Porto and strengthen his status as one of the squad’s most highly rated young prospects.
The rise of the Danish international has been backed up by his recent performances. Last weekend, Froholdt was named man of the match in FC Porto’s 3-1 win away to Estoril in a Liga Portugal fixture, a result that allowed Porto to maintain their lead at the top of the table.
Francesco Farioli, FC Porto’s head coach, has already publicly highlighted the midfielder’s development, as he has exceeded expectations at this stage of the season. His consistency and ability to impose himself in central areas help explain the growing attention surrounding the player.
Although there are no formal negotiations at this stage, Viktor Froholdt’s name has nevertheless entered the radar of the international market as one of the dossiers to follow in the coming months.
